#Navigation Framework
The navigation framework (55+ exports) turns your UI into an addressable system: components register themselves as navigables, and anything — keyboard shortcuts, command palettes, remote processes, or an LLM — can dispatch typed actions to them. It includes middleware, transport adapters, persistence, state subscriptions, recording/replay, and DevTools.

#createNavigable
The SolidJS primitive. It auto-registers on mount and unregisters on cleanup:
import { createNavigable, dispatchAction } from '@ybouhjira/hyperkit';
function TodoList() {
const handle = createNavigable({
id: 'todo-list',
actions: {
addItem: (params) => addTodo(String(params?.text ?? '')),
clear: () => setTodos([]),
},
});
// handle.addAction / handle.removeAction / handle.notifyStateChange
return <ul>{/* ... */}</ul>;
}
// Anywhere else in the app (or from a server / MCP tool):
await dispatchAction('todo-list', 'addItem', { text: 'Ship docs' });#Middleware
Five built-in middlewares intercept every dispatch:
| Export | Description |
|---|---|
createPermissionMiddleware |
read/write/admin permission levels per action |
createUndoRedoMiddleware |
State capture, undo/redo stack with UndoRedoHandle |
createLoggingMiddleware |
console.group with timing per action |
createAnalyticsMiddleware |
Action counts, durations, error rates (AnalyticsMiddlewareHandle) |
createRateLimitMiddleware |
Token bucket + debounce per rule set |
Register with addActionMiddleware; configure permissions with setActionPermission.
#State Subscriptions & Snapshots
import {
onStateChange,
captureGlobalState,
restoreGlobalState,
diffState,
} from '@ybouhjira/hyperkit';
onStateChange('todo-list', (state) => console.log('todo state', state));
const snapshot = captureGlobalState(); // AppStateSnapshot of all navigables
restoreGlobalState(snapshot);
const changes = diffState(before, after);onActionDispatched(listener) subscribes to the global action event stream; getActionHistory() returns the recorded history.
#Transport Adapters
Connect the registry to other processes with connectTransport(adapter):
| Adapter | Use case |
|---|---|
WebSocketTransportAdapter |
Auto-reconnecting JSON over WebSocket |
MessagePortTransportAdapter |
Worker/iframe communication via MessagePort |
TauriIPCAdapter |
Tauri desktop bridge |
#Persistence
| Export | Description |
|---|---|
LocalStorageAdapter |
Serializes state to localStorage with prefix |
MemoryStorageAdapter |
In-memory — for testing/SSR |
BroadcastChannelAdapter |
Cross-tab state sync |
enableStatePersistence(adapter, options) |
Wire persistence into the registry |
serializeGlobalState / hydrateGlobalState |
Manual serialization helpers |
#Transactions & Composite Actions
dispatchTransaction(steps) runs a multi-step dispatch atomically and returns a TransactionResult. registerCompositeAction names a reusable action sequence.
#Recording & Replay
import { startActionRecording, replaySession } from '@ybouhjira/hyperkit';
const recording = startActionRecording();
// ... user interacts ...
const session = recording.stop();
const replay = replaySession(session, { speed: 2 });
replay.start();#Server Utilities
Expose the registry over HTTP or MCP:
| Export | Description |
|---|---|
createNavigableRouter |
Express/Hono-compatible router for navigable actions |
generateMCPTools |
Generate MCP tool definitions from the navigable registry |
routeMCPToolCall |
Route an incoming MCP tool call to the correct navigable |
buildToolName |
Construct an MCP tool name from navigable + action |
This is what makes HyperKit apps AI-controllable: generateMCPTools turns every registered navigable action into an MCP tool an assistant can call. See the LLM UI Controller guide.
